JERSEY CITY, N.J. | New Jersey City University (NJCU) and Manomet have announced a partnership to connect NJCU students with Manomet’s U360 Business Sustainability Internship Program. The collaboration will provide access to internships for NJCU’s diverse student population.

U360 is a virtual experiential education and professional development program for college students to learn soft skills, environmental science, and business sustainability concepts and apply them in the real world through direct engagement with small businesses.

Over the course of two semesters, each U360 student leads up to 25 small business owners through Manomet’s assessment of their environmental, social, and governance practices. By discussing sustainability with dozens of business owners around the country, students are forced to see the world through the business owner’s eyes. At the end of the program, each student creates a comprehensive action plan for one business, learning how the business can make money, save money, and reduce risks through more sustainable operating practices. Through these experiences, U360 students develop strong communication and professional skills and the ability to create practical, sustainable business solutions.

About Manomet
Manomet uses science and collaboration to strengthen flyways, coastal ecosystems, and working lands and seas across the Western Hemisphere. For over 50 years, Manomet has formed vital partnerships with policy makers, researchers and educators to help nature and local communities thrive. For more information, visit www.manomet.org.
